According to Robert Kasnekaw,
assistant F&B director at the Manchester Grand Hyatt in San
Diego, calculating the hotel's liquor inventory is virtually
that simple using AccuBar's state-of-the-art, handheld bar
inventory tracking system.
"It now takes half the people half
the time to inventory the same amount," Kasnekaw explains,
compared with their former "old school way of doing inventory
using paper and pencil." Established among liquor inventory
control vendors, AccuBar has been on property since April
2005.
In addition to saving time and labor
using AccuBar's hotel liquor tracking system, Kasnekaw says
his staff now utilizes their time more productively.
"Our bartenders can remain behind
the bar and sell drinks or create new recipes," Kasnekaw says.
"Our beverage manager can spend more time accurately analyzing
the data."
In addition to being easy, fast and
accurate, other noteworthy advantages of using AccuBar liquor
inventory tracking system include ease of installation and
file storage, Kasnekaw adds.
"Because the data is stored on the
Internet, there's no file storage on our network. It doesn't
take up space and there's no risk of losing it," Kasnekaw
says.
AccuBar's automated hotel inventory
system produces consistent results regardless of who takes
inventory and also can be used to track food, glassware, china
and toiletries.
